International Weight Watchers has been around for a long time now and has proved to be a very successful commercial diet program that focuses on balancing exercise, low fat nutrition and guidance.

A wide range of different foods are given a points value and Weight Watchers members make use of a points calculator and hundreds of great recipes provided by the program.

Members are also encouraged to attend counseling session in their local area for both ideas and advice and to assist with the changes in lifestyle that accompany not just this but any dieting plan. Members are also provided with online support as well as online points calculators and menus.

As if this were not enough, Weight Watchers have their own range of meals which may be purchased through a number of the bigger grocery chains.

A points value is allocated to foods according to the size of the portion, the calories that portion contains, the quantity of fiber and the amount of fat in each serving. In general, high fat foods have a high points value and foods which are high in fiber have a low points value. A dieter's daily allowance is then dependent upon things like body weight and target weight.
